How this card plays

7 reviews

The flash rewind reads like a control finisher: a 4/3 that resets a board while threatening to end the game. The "entered this turn" clause is the load-bearing piece. Renet, Temporal Apprentice punishes the player who just tapped out for a planeswalker, scoops the reanimation target whose trigger has already fired, and bounces the token board that resolved a moment ago, all without targeting, which sidesteps ward and hexproof. That no-target profile is the distinction from Venser, Shaper Savant: she rewinds the protected thing rather than fizzling against it.

The right shell is a flash-leaning blue control commander that wants to hold up its full mana on an opponent's turn. Talrand, Sky Summoner and similar reactive builds drop her on a developed player's end step, ideally the turn after one opponent overextends. The timing is the whole card, and the five-mana cost (3 generic manaBlue manaBlue mana) is the price of admission. She is too expensive to run as a counterspell substitute, so she earns her keep as a punisher rather than a tempo trade.

The restriction caps the upside, and the multiplayer math is unforgiving. She catches only what entered this turn, so in practice she hits the active player and almost no one else; the "three-player rewind" fantasy never materializes. Flickering her with Brago, King Eternal re-resolves the trigger on your own turn, bouncing only what you developed, and doubling it with Yarok, the Desecrated just stacks the same near-empty bounce twice.

She is a poor fit where the deck commits early. Atraxa, Praetors' Voice and proactive midrange commanders never want to sit on five open mana, and the symmetry clause would scoop their own fresh board. This is a Bracket 3-4 card, sub-$10 in the right control shell. The timing discipline is too demanding for a casual table that taps out on its own turn.
